File tree Expand file tree Collapse file tree 1 file changed +16
-2
lines changed
Expand file tree Collapse file tree 1 file changed +16
-2
lines changed Original file line number Diff line number Diff line change @@ -8,7 +8,9 @@ Install via composer:
88## Usage / Examples
99Use the Builder methods inside a whereHas closure:
1010
11- ### whereLatest($column, $value)
11+ ### Latest:
12+
13+ #### whereLatest($column, $value)
1214** Query**
1315``` php
1416$users = User::whereHas('logins', function ($query) {
@@ -26,7 +28,7 @@ public function scopeByCondition($query, $condition)
2628}
2729```
2830
29- ### latestRelation()
31+ #### latestRelation()
3032** Query**
3133``` php
3234$users = User::whereHas('logins', function ($query) {
@@ -47,3 +49,15 @@ public function scopeByCondition($query, $condition)
4749 });
4850}
4951```
52+
53+ ### Earliest:
54+
55+ ``` php
56+ $users = User::whereHas('logins', function ($query) {
57+ $query->whereEarliest('device_type', 'desktop');
58+ });
59+
60+ $users = User::whereHas('logins', function ($query) {
61+ $query->earliestRelation()->whereNotNull('device_type');
62+ });
63+ ```
You can’t perform that action at this time.
0 commit comments